Định nghĩa tín hiệu khe cắm PCI
Khe cắm PCI, hay khe mở rộng PCI, sử dụng một tập hợp các đường tín hiệu cho phép giao tiếp và điều khiển giữa các thiết bị được kết nối với bus PCI. Các tín hiệu này rất quan trọng để đảm bảo các thiết bị có thể truyền dữ liệu và quản lý trạng thái của chúng theo giao thức PCI. Dưới đây là các khía cạnh chính của định nghĩa tín hiệu khe cắm PCI:
Các đường tín hiệu thiết yếu
1. Bus Địa chỉ/Dữ liệu (AD[31:0]):
Đây là đường truyền dữ liệu chính trên bus PCI. Nó được ghép kênh để truyền cả địa chỉ (trong giai đoạn địa chỉ) và dữ liệu (trong giai đoạn dữ liệu) giữa thiết bị và máy chủ.
2. KHUNG SỐ:
Được điều khiển bởi thiết bị chủ hiện tại, tín hiệu FRAME# cho biết thời điểm bắt đầu và thời gian của một lần truy cập. Việc tín hiệu này được kích hoạt đánh dấu sự bắt đầu của quá trình truyền dữ liệu, và sự duy trì của nó cho biết quá trình truyền dữ liệu vẫn tiếp tục. Việc tín hiệu bị hủy kích hoạt báo hiệu sự kết thúc của giai đoạn truyền dữ liệu cuối cùng.
3. IRDY# (Initiator Ready):
Tín hiệu này cho biết thiết bị chủ đã sẵn sàng truyền dữ liệu. Trong mỗi chu kỳ xung nhịp truyền dữ liệu, nếu thiết bị chủ có thể truyền dữ liệu lên bus, nó sẽ kích hoạt tín hiệu IRDY#.
4. DEVSEL# (Chọn thiết bị):
Tín hiệu DEVSEL#, được điều khiển bởi thiết bị phụ thuộc mục tiêu, báo hiệu rằng thiết bị đã sẵn sàng phản hồi thao tác trên bus. Độ trễ trong việc kích hoạt DEVSEL# xác định thời gian cần thiết để thiết bị phụ thuộc chuẩn bị phản hồi lệnh trên bus.
5. DỪNG# (Tùy chọn):
Một tín hiệu tùy chọn được sử dụng để thông báo cho thiết bị chủ dừng quá trình truyền dữ liệu hiện tại trong các trường hợp ngoại lệ, chẳng hạn như khi thiết bị đích không thể hoàn tất quá trình truyền dữ liệu.
6. PERR# (Lỗi chẵn lẻ):
Được điều khiển bởi thiết bị phụ để báo cáo các lỗi chẵn lẻ được phát hiện trong quá trình truyền dữ liệu.
7. SERR# (Lỗi hệ thống):
Được sử dụng để báo cáo các lỗi cấp hệ thống có thể gây ra hậu quả nghiêm trọng, chẳng hạn như lỗi chẵn lẻ địa chỉ hoặc lỗi chẵn lẻ trong các chuỗi lệnh đặc biệt.
Đường tín hiệu điều khiển
1. Lệnh/Byte Kích hoạt Đa kênh (C/BE[3:0]#):
Truyền các lệnh bus trong các pha địa chỉ và các tín hiệu cho phép byte trong các pha dữ liệu, xác định byte nào trên bus AD[31:0] là dữ liệu hợp lệ.
2. REQ# (Yêu cầu sử dụng xe buýt):
Được điều khiển bởi một thiết bị muốn giành quyền kiểm soát xe buýt, nó phát tín hiệu yêu cầu của mình đến trọng tài.
3. GNT# (Quyền sử dụng Bus):
Được điều khiển bởi bộ điều khiển trung gian, tín hiệu GNT# báo hiệu cho thiết bị yêu cầu rằng yêu cầu sử dụng bus của nó đã được chấp thuận.
Các đường tín hiệu khác
Tín hiệu trọng tài:
Bao gồm các tín hiệu được sử dụng để điều phối truy cập trên bus, đảm bảo phân bổ công bằng tài nguyên bus giữa nhiều thiết bị yêu cầu truy cập đồng thời.
Các tín hiệu ngắt (INTA#, INTB#, INTC#, INTD#):
Được các thiết bị phụ sử dụng để gửi yêu cầu ngắt đến máy chủ, thông báo cho máy chủ về các sự kiện cụ thể hoặc thay đổi trạng thái.
Tóm lại, định nghĩa tín hiệu PCI SLOT bao gồm một hệ thống phức tạp các đường tín hiệu chịu trách nhiệm truyền dữ liệu, điều khiển thiết bị, báo cáo lỗi và xử lý ngắt trên bus PCI. Mặc dù bus PCI đã được thay thế bằng các bus PCIe hiệu năng cao hơn, PCI SLOT và các định nghĩa tín hiệu của nó vẫn giữ vai trò quan trọng trong nhiều hệ thống cũ và các ứng dụng cụ thể.
Thời gian đăng bài: 15 tháng 8 năm 2024



